FIRST EDITION, DESIGNED AND PRINTED BY FRANK LLOYD WRIGHT. One of only 90 copies, this one number 78, signed by Wright and Winslow. The design of The House Beautiful established the form followed by most of Wright's subsequent books, and prefigures some of his famous stained-glass window designs. Auvergne Place, the house where this work was printed, was designed by Wright for Winslow and built in 1893; it had been Wright's first independent commission after leaving Adler and Sullivan. The photogravures reproduce dried weeds and plants which inspired Wright's illustrations.
